Basically, the driver tracks partitions and sends it over to
executors, so what it's trying to do is to serialize and compress the
map but because it's so big, it goes over 2GiB and that's Java's limit
on the max size of byte arrays, so the whole thing drops.

The size of data doesn't matter here much but the number of partitions
is what the root cause of the issue, try reducing it below 30000 and
see how it goes.

> We are running a Spark (2.3.1) job on an EMR cluster with 500 r3.2xlarge (60 
> GB, 8 vcores, 160 GB SSD ). Driver memory is set to 25GB.
>
> It processes ~40 TB of data using aggregateByKey in which we specify 
> numPartitions = 300,000.
> Map side tasks succeed, but reduce side tasks all fail.
>
> We notice the following driver error:
